Full Biography

Loletta Lee Lai-Chun, born on 8 January 1966 in Hong Kong, started her acting career in the 1980s with small roles before becoming a lead actress in 'Devoted to You'. She is known for her work in Hong Kong commercial films and has won a Taipei Golden Horse Award for Best Actress in 1999 for her performance in 'Ordinary Heroes'. In 2022, she was nominated for Best Supporting Actress at both the Hong Kong Film Awards and the Golden Horse Awards. Lee's parents are of Indonesian Hakka descent from Meixian ancestry.

Story

In order to protect his daughter Ximen Rou (Loretta Lee) from a rapist, wealthy businessman Ximen Jian (Elvis Tsui) sends her to school disguised as a man. Rou befriends scholar Huadao, but when he discovers her true identity, he becomes obsessed with pursuing her. Meanwhile, Ximen Jian's perverted lust leads him to marry a beautiful woman who turns out to be Witch Ji (Shu Qi) in disguise. Witch Ji uses her yin yang magic to kill off Jian's concubines one by one, aiming to exhaust his essence. When Rou and Jian discover Witch Ji's plot, they attempt to expose her, leading to a fierce battle.

Summary

Yuk po tuen II: Yuk lui sam ging is a 1996 Hong Kong comedy horror film directed by Man-Kei Chin. The movie follows the eccentric Ximen family, headed by the wealthy and perverted patriarch Ximen Jian. To protect his daughter Rou from harm, Jian sends her to school disguised as a man, which leads to unexpected complications when she befriends and attracts the attention of scholar Huadao. Meanwhile, Jian's lustful desires lead him into a deadly trap set by Witch Ji, who uses dark magic to eliminate his concubines one by one. The film is known for its blend of humor and horror, as well as its exploration of themes such as lust, power, and the supernatural.
